Just a terrific book, I couldn't put it down. A very accessible read, and good insight to the reasons behind a lot of major societal issues, like police violence against marginalized people, the existence of gangs, the illegal drug trade, and more. Non-Black North Americans of all ages would surely benefit from reading this book, and hopefully grow some empathy and understanding from hearing the viewpoint of people that is underrepresented in the mainstream.

This book was well written and decently paced. I found the author could easily swim in and out of challenging topics and into light-hearted moments with ease. I really appreciated that aspect of the book a lot. I was choked up multiple times, shed tears, and laughed out loud as I experienced the story of Starr Carter and her family. I found that the material was presented in a manner that was very accessible without overly indulging in the violence. I also appreciated the inner monologue of the main character struggling between her two selves in two different cultures. I recommend this book to everyone.

I have mixed feelings about this book.  There is way too much language, I realize the author is being authentic to the location, but it still bothers me.   The story moves at a good pace, and the author is keeping me interested enough to continue despite the language.  

While I agree that police brutality and racism are subjects that should be addressed in our country, I feel the author is taking it to the extreme. Whether intentionally or not, the author villainizes all non-minority Caucasians (especially cops and rich white females) and spreads the idea of “White guilt” and Systematic Racism.   She does mention the high crime in the area by black individuals, but passes it off as a result of past black oppression and the members of the community not having a choice in their actions.  There is always a choice, sometimes it is a hard choice, but there is always a choice.  No one is responsible for another person's actions. I realize that it is more complicated than that…but there is always a choice.

Also, the main character is a bit racist herself,  she behaves differently with her white friends than her black friends because she assumes she can’t be herself without judgment.  She didn’t even give the “white” friends a chance to get to know her true self because she “assumes” that people at the school would not like “Ghetto” Starr.   Isn’t assuming that someone will automatically have a racist judgmental attitude toward you, based on the sole fact that the person is born with white skin racist in itself?  That being said, I do understand the fear the character has after witnessing two murders and as a result becoming a target by both the black and white populations in the area.  I would definitely have PTSD after something like that and the actions of the character are consistent with that fear.  Like I said, I have mixed feelings.
